Nexus Collections, known for creating the first environmentally friendly conference bag, will be increasing its focus on sustainability under the management of new owner Howard Lawton. 

Howard Lawton bought Nexus Collections from founders Nick and Gill Jones in the final quarter of 2018. With extensive experience as an importer and exporter, Lawton brings significant technical and business knowledge to the Shrewsbury based business.

Lawton, who now serves as managing director and owner, commented: “This is an exciting time for Nexus. It is a vital part of both the local community and wider business events sector and I am looking forward to building on those relationships.

“As well as developing and refining our range of sustainable conference bags, we are currently examining each and every product in the Nexus catalogue – from pens and lanyards to USB drives and bags – to see what positive changes can be made. 

“We are committed to helping our clients reduce single use plastics through sustainable sourcing and supply as well as providing fair trade options and other avenues to improve sustainability at events.”

Nick and Gill Jones have been retained as non-executive directors of Nexus Collection. Based in Hong Kong, they are close to Nexus’ manufacturing base and able to continue adding significant value to the business through their historic knowledge and expertise.

Lawton added: “Nexus Collections was started as a family company and that is what it will continue to be. Nick and Gill ran an incredibly successful business and put together a team of experts who are dedicated and focused on delivering the best possible products and services to our clients – I look forward to continuing that style of management. 

“It is great to be working with a small, dynamic team with a buzz and a desire to succeed in an industry that is all about people and face to face communication.”
